Ayushman Bharat (PM-JAY) — Apply & Download Card

Ayushman Bharat PM-JAY (Pradhan Mantri Jan Arogya Yojana) gives eligible families cashless health cover of up to ₹5 lakh per year at empanelled government and private hospitals. Eligibility is based on the SECC 2011 database plus specific occupational categories — it isn't open enrolment. Since 2024, all senior citizens aged 70+ are also covered under the scheme regardless of income, issued a separate Ayushman Vay Vandana Card. You can check eligibility, download your e-card, and find empanelled hospitals entirely through the official PM-JAY portal or app — never through a third-party 'card maker'.

Required documents

  • Aadhaar number (for identity verification and e-KYC)
  • Ration card or family ID, if asked to cross-check household details
  • Mobile number for OTP verification

Eligibility

  • • Rural and urban families identified as eligible under the SECC 2011 socio-economic database
  • • Households already covered under RSBY (Rashtriya Swasthya Bima Yojana) in eligible states
  • • All senior citizens aged 70 and above, regardless of income (Ayushman Vay Vandana Card, added 2024)
  • • State-specific expanded categories in states that have extended PM-JAY (varies by state — check the portal or your state's own scheme page)

Step-by-step guide

  1. 1

    Go to the official beneficiary portal at mera.pmjay.gov.in, or use the Ayushman App / PM-JAY mobile app.

  2. 2

    Use 'Am I Eligible' and enter your mobile number, state, and either your ration card, RSBY URN, or Aadhaar to search the eligibility database.

  3. 3

    If eligible, complete e-KYC via Aadhaar OTP or fingerprint at a CSC (Common Service Centre).

  4. 4

    Download your Ayushman e-card directly from the portal, or get a printed card at a CSC / empanelled hospital's Ayushman Mitra desk.

  5. 5

    For treatment, visit any empanelled hospital and show your Ayushman card and Aadhaar — the Ayushman Mitra there verifies and processes cashless admission.

Official fees

Checking eligibility and downloading the e-card is free. Some CSCs charge a small, government-notified printing/service fee for a physical card — never pay a large sum to anyone claiming to 'issue' or 'guarantee' a card.

Common mistakes to avoid

  • • Paying anyone who claims they can 'guarantee' or fast-track a card outside the official portal/CSC
  • • Not verifying a hospital is currently empanelled before assuming treatment will be cashless
  • • Assuming the scheme is open enrolment — eligibility depends on the SECC database or the 70+ category, not on applying alone
  • • Losing the Ayushman card and not realising it can simply be re-downloaded from the portal for free
